Title: Vladimir Y Vvedenskiy: Innovator in Oligonucleotide Conjugates

Introduction

Vladimir Y Vvedenskiy is a prominent inventor based in San Diego, CA (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of synthetic oligonucleotides, holding a total of 4 patents. His work focuses on the development of novel solid supports and phosphoramidite building blocks that enhance the preparation of oligonucleotide conjugates.

Latest Patents

Vvedenskiy's latest patents include innovative non-nucleoside solid supports and phosphoramidite building blocks designed for the synthesis of oligonucleotides. These inventions allow for the incorporation of non-nucleosidic moieties conjugated to ligands of practical interest. The synthetic processes he has developed facilitate the preparation of oligomeric compounds using these solid supports and building blocks. Additionally, the removal of protecting groups leads to the production of oligonucleotides that are conjugated to ligands of interest.
